I have a story about my family's hero: our Golden retriever, "Rush".

We adopted "Rush" when I was about 5 years old after finding him abandoned on a busy highway. He never received any formal training, but was instinctively protective of our family. One day, we were visiting our grandparents and were playing in the river near their house. My little sister, AJ, was only about 3 years old and was playing on the bank while the rest of us swam. She got a little too close to the edge and fell into some rapid water several yards away from us. We were too far away to reach her quickly, but our golden retriever saw what happened and acted immediately. He jumped into the river and raced toward my sister. He got right in front of her and let her grab hold of his fur so he could drag her to shore. Ever since he has had a very special place in our hearts. He passed away a few years ago from lymphoma, but we will always remember his loyalty and his love for us.

"I have MS and over the years suffered many attacks, leaving me very weak at times. But I always had my APBT Brina to help me. She always knew when I was going to have an attack and would go around the house picking up things like, toys, shoes, socks and even paper on the floor. Then she would place all the items she found and put them on the chair next to me and then climb up and lay down beside me and put her head on me. If I said I needed help, she would go to back door and bark alerting my daughter or neighbors downstairs. She developed cancer at the age of sixteen, but still wanted to help me. The morning she died, I was crying and she lifted her old head and licked my hand and placed her head on it, still caing more about me than herself. She is deeply missed! But now I have a pet loss support group in her memory called Brina's Friends..she would have liked that!"
